As per the unofficial source, the Stanford University acceptance rate is 3.61%. The lower percentage shows that the university is extremely stringent during admission and is hard to get into Stanford.

Students must perform extremely well in academic as well as non-academic factors to increase their chances of selection. Some crucial factors are given below -

  • The rigor of secondary school records
  • Class rank
  • Academic GPA
  • Recommendation
  • Application essay
  • Extracurricular activities

Stanford University is extremely selective, with an acceptance rate of around 3.61% for the recent class.

This acceptance rate means that the students need to -

  • Be extraordinary
  • Have a 'spike'
  • Have great extracurriculars 

Academic/Non-academic Factors

Level of Importance

Rigor of secondary school record   

Very Important

Class rank

Very Important

Academic Grade Point Average (GPA)

Very Important

Recommendations

Very Important

Standardized test scores

Considered

Application essay

Very Important

Interview

Considered

Extracurricular activities

Very Important

Talent/ability

Very Important

Character/personal qualities

Very Important

No, as part of the Stanford application process, the students are required to take a standardized entrance test, GMAT. There is no minimum score requirement, but the Stanford GSB MBA class 2026 had an average score of 738.

The test scores should not be older than 2 years from the date of Stanford application. The students can also take GRE.

The average GMAT score of the MBA class 2026 was 738 for Stanford Graduate School of Business.

Below mentioned are the Stanford GSB MBA class 2026 average scores in the exams mentioned above:

Stanford GSB MBA Class 2026 Exams

Average Scores

Average GMAT Score

738

Average GRE Quant Score

164

Average GRE Verbal Score

163

Average GPA

3.75 on a scale of 4.0

The Stanford MBA programs is a two-year, full-time, general management programs that helps students to develop their vision and the skills to achieve it.

Stanford doesn't require a professional work experience, although the average work experience for the MBA class 2026 was 4.9 years.

The Stanford GSB MBA first tuition fee is USD 82,455 (INR 73.09 L).

The table below shows the first year course fee of Stanford GSB MBA courses:

MBA Fee Components

First year fee for Stanford GSB MBA

Second year fee for Stanford GSB MBA

Tuition

USD 84,830 (INR 71 L)

USD 83,830 (INR 70.7 L)

University Fees

USD 4,670 (INR 3.94 L)

USD 4,670 (INR 3.94 L)

Living Expenses

USD 33,804 (INR 28.5 L)

USD 33,804 (INR 28.5 L)

Health Insurance

USD 4,412 (INR 3.72 L)

USD 4,412 (INR 3.72 L)

Total

USD 127,716 (INR 1.07 Cr)

USD 126,716 (INR 1.06 Cr)

  (USD 1 = INR 84.47)

Stanford GBS is ranked #2 by US World and News ranking, which makes this B-school quite popular among students worldwide. Stanford MBA requirements can be seen as selective as school wants to recruit best talent form the world. Acceptance rate of this school is 5.8%.

Stanford GSB asks for the students to be academically, personally and professionally inclined. Below mentioned are some average scores of the accepted students (MBA class 2026):

Parameters

Data of Stanford GSB Class of 2026

Average GMAT Score

738

Average GRE Quant Score

164

Average GRE Verbal Score

163

Average GPA

3.75 on a scale of 4.0

Average TOEFL Score

113
